Output ecbf9b54fd18962651d3e406aedce7a0e8c9959fa6ce9fc3d7902187211dcd02:3

value
27144445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ac0106a85267f7c7a954bab9922672b616c5600 OP_EQUAL
address
MDFoWQV9CYrkAWKyku1kVuzTxHH1ZPNWRm
transaction
ecbf9b54fd18962651d3e406aedce7a0e8c9959fa6ce9fc3d7902187211dcd02
spent
true